What Guests Really Notice: The Key Areas for Spotless Hotel Rooms
Guests might appear laid-back on the surface, but their keen eyes notice more than you think! A spotless hotel room is about more than just a quick tidy. It's about paying attention to those tiny details that can make a big difference.
Here are some key areas to focus on for a truly sparkling stay:
- Bathroom surfaces, especially the sink and countertop, need to be gleaming.
- Make sure all bedding are fresh, clean, and neatly ironed.
- Wiping down light switches, doorknobs, and remote controls is crucial for a hygienic touch.
- Vacuuming or cleaning the floor thoroughly removes any obvious dirt or debris.
A little extra care in these areas can go a long way toward creating a positive guest experience.
Guestroom Cleanliness : Essential Tips for Hotels
Maintaining a spotless guest room is essential to creating a positive impression for your visitors. A clean room indicates attention to detail and a commitment to their comfort. Here are some key tips to provide impeccable guestroom cleanliness:
* Regularly cleaning routines are {non-negotiable|. They help you maintain a high standard of cleanliness.
* Meticulously clean all surfaces, including rugs, beds, desks, and storage.
* Pay special attention to high-touch areas like doorknobs, light switches, and remote controls. Those areas are prone to germs.
* Provide fresh bedding and towels for each guest.
* Make sure the toilet facility is sparkling, with clean towels, a stocked liquid handwash and pleasant air.
Meeting Guest Expectations: Maintaining High Hygiene Standards in Hotel Rooms
In the hospitality industry, guest satisfaction is paramount. To ensure a positive experience, hotels must prioritize cleanliness and hygiene within their rooms. Guests desire impeccably sanitized accommodations that contribute to a pleasant stay.
A stringent cleaning protocol is essential to meet these expectations. This includes carefully cleaning and disinfecting all surfaces, including bedding, as well as paying attention to often-overlooked areas like light switches and door handles.
Providing guests with fresh linens, towels, and toiletries adds to the overall sense of cleanliness and hygiene. Furthermore, hotels should continuously evaluate rooms for potential concerns and address them promptly to maintain a high standard of hygiene.
By implementing these practices, hotels can effectively meet guest expectations and create a sanitized environment that fosters a satisfying stay.
